ALG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review

269 of the 3,479 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Align Technology (ALGN)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$3.74B — up 12% from $3.34B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 43 funds opened new ALGN positions and 41 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 86 added to existing stakes and 109 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$86M. The largest seller was BlackRock Fund Advisors, cutting an estimated $64.2M.
